Warning Signs You Need Clean Water Extraction (Category 1)

Ignoring these signs can lead to bigger problems and more costly repairs. Don’t wait until it’s too late; catch these signs early and save yourself the headache.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ors are a sign of moisture trapped in your walls or floors. Don’t ignore it; our team can help you identify and address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ause your floors to warp or buckle, creating uneven surfaces and tripping hazards. Our team can assess and repair the damage before it becomes a safety issue.

Discolored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on your walls or ceilings are a clear s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source and repair the damage before it spreads.

Unexplained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old and mildew can grow quickly in damp environments. Our team can help you identify and address the issue before it becomes a health risk.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can show water damage behind walls or under flooring. Don’t ignore it; our team can help you identify and repair the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Visible Water Damage

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No DIY is fine for small, contained areas.
Standing water (more than 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es Standing water needs professional extraction to prevent further damage.
Water damage behind walls or under flooring No Yes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air.
Unusual odors or mold growth No Yes Unexplained odors or mold growth show a potential health risk and need professional attention.
Water damage in a historic or antique home No Yes Water damage in historic homes needs specialized care to preserve the integrity of the structure and its contents.
Water damage during a flood or natural disaster No Yes Severe water damage during a flood or natural disaster needs immediate profess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ure safety.

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) Cost in Midvale, ID

The cost of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Midvale, ID.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can give you a rough idea of what to expect.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of the job.
Water Extraction $500 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ed, and time required to complete the job.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$10,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ed, and time required to complete the job.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, type of surfaces affected, and level of cleaning required.
Restoration $1,000 – $20,000 Size of the affected area, type of repairs needed, and complexity of the job.
